Hi Ansgar, On Sun, Jul 03, 2022 at 11:47:51AM +0200, Ansgar wrote: > Source: linux > Version: 5.18.5-1 > Severity: normal > Tags: upstream > Control: found -1 4.19.208-1 5.10.84-1 > > The functions CMS_final, i2d_CMS_bio_stream, i2d_PKCS7_bio and > BIO_free all return 1 for success or 0 for failure. The old check > for a value less than 0 would never catch an error. > > I tried signing a kernel module with the patched sign-file and that > still worked. Can you forward your patch to upstream?
